Abstract

897,415. Turbine and compressor rotors. ROLLS-ROYCE Ltd. Oct. 14, 1960 [Oct. 20, 1959], No. 35598/59. Class 110 (3). A bladed rotor for a turbine or compressor comprises a pair of end-plates 10, 10a, mounted on and drivingly connected to shafting 35, 36, a series of alternately arranged spacer rings 15 and blade-carrying discs 11 out of direct engagement with the shafting and individual securing means for securing the blade-carrying discs 11 to adjacent spacer rings or ring and end-plate. Each disc 11 has alternate pivotallymounted blades 25, 26. Bolts 18 pass through hollow pins 20 mounted in webs 13, 14 and the head of each bolt 18 is provided with a flat. The length of the pins 20 is such as to prevent nipping of the webs 13, 14 as the nuts 19 are tightened. Part of the blade roots extend between the webs 13, 14 to receive sleeves 28 so that the bolts 18 and the pins 20 constitute pivots for the blades 25. Blades 26 are similar, but root portions 29 receive hollow pins 30 which are substantially the same length as the thickness of the portion 12 of the discs 11 to allow rolling of the blades. The blades 25, 26 have root platforms 32 aligned with the outer circumference of the spacer rings 15 to provide a rotor having a cylindrical surface.
